Transaction 3ce689fcf74311076a53512e09a9917579a2f3b58e186eefb2b08e33f4d0c1cc

1 Input
2 Outputs
  • 3ce689fcf74311076a53512e09a9917579a2f3b58e186eefb2b08e33f4d0c1cc:0
  • value  6911770
    address  1DrMksZPQDVdtfJ7tbYH8yZ2jCe4SQvH3a
  • 3ce689fcf74311076a53512e09a9917579a2f3b58e186eefb2b08e33f4d0c1cc:1
  • value  514885407
    address  1FTPYzrbW9i55U7Yg9adDPbBh1aozNWMoV